Rue basse du Château (Lower Castle Street)

You are now walking along the lower street of the Castle. It is the oldest street in Chambéry and was the only one leading to the castle in the 14th century. Just imagine the number of high-ranked people who have passed through here before you! An iconic figure to the old town, it is now mainly known for its aerial bridge. It is the last one still visible to this day. It’s worth knowing that in the Middle Ages, the city had a large number of such bridges. However, due to the part they played in spreading fires an edict was signed to order their destruction. Residents built them when they needed to expand their homes and bought a room in the building across the street. Convenient, but also a fire connector. This one is sometimes referred to as the Bridge of Sighs, even though it has no connection whatsoever with the famous bridge in Venice, and has become a strong symbolic image of old Chambéry. The street still retains all its charm with small designer shops and their hanging signs. On your right, Sainte-Apollonie Street is also worth exploring. It was one of the most traveled in the Middle Ages, known for its bread oven, chapel, and public baths.
